Sr. Principal Engineer Electronics – Mission Processing
Job Description
Northrop Grumman Aeronautics Systems in Melbourne, FL offers an on-site role focused on mission processing hardware and software. This Sr. Principal Engineer Electronics – Mission Processing position supports definition, design, integration, test, and certification activities, with eligibility for Secret and Top Secret clearances. The role requires no hybrid or remote work and may involve up to 10% travel. The compensation range is USD 122,800 to 184,200 per year, complemented by a robust benefits package.

Responsibilities
- Document designs using detailed schematics, diagrams and specifications
- Collaborate with engineers and program stakeholders to integrate mission management subsystems to meet platform mission objectives
- Provide technical management of program strategic partners and suppliers, including development, acquisition, acceptance, qualification, system integration and test support
- Develop supplier documentation, performance-based specifications, and statements of work
- Build supplier evaluation criteria and maintain experience in conducting technical evaluations, documenting results and selection
- Review documents from the supplier’s development effort and support supplier technical interchange meetings and design reviews
Requirements
- A Bachelor's degree in a STEM discipline from an accredited university with 8 years of related professional/military engineering experience, or a Master's degree in a STEM discipline with 6 years of related experience
- Experience developing model-based systems engineering products and/or Mission Engineering in Cameo or similar tools
- Experience in supplier/subcontract management
- Experience developing supplier documentation, performance-based specifications, and statements of work
- Experience building supplier evaluation criteria and conducting technical evaluations, documenting results and selection
- Ability to review supplier development documents and support supplier technical interchange meetings and design reviews
- Active US Government Secret Clearance (with a background investigation within the past 6 years or enrolled in Continuous Evaluation) and access to any program required for the position
- Ability to obtain and maintain US Government Top Secret clearance
- Familiarity with network, commercial cloud, platform infrastructures and containerized software architecture
- Familiarity with Digital Engineering processes and environments
- Knowledge of systems engineering design methods, including requirements analysis and flow-down, specification derivation and interface control documentation
- Strong verbal and written communication skills and the ability to work effectively in a close team environment
- Experience engaging directly with internal and external technical and programmatic representatives
- Demonstrated problem solving and troubleshooting skills
- Ability to assimilate new concepts quickly and work independently in a self-directed manner
- Experience in model-based systems engineering using Cameo or similar SysML tools
- Familiarity with Atlassian tools such as Jira and Confluence
- Experience and/or certification with cloud and container management and security technologies such as VMware, AWS, Azure, Google Cloud, Docker, Red Hat OpenShift, Amazon ECS, Docker Swarm, Kubernetes, and Nomad
